搜索文本框焦点离开时文本位置跳动问题解决方

免费源码 2025-05-27 10:27www.dzhlxh.cn免费源码

搜索文本框的焦点与离开事件:文本设置与位置调整秘籍

你是否遇到过这样的问题:当用户在搜索文本框中焦点离开时,如果输入框为空,想要自动提示用户输入关键字,同时保持界面友好?今天,让我们一起这段代码背后的秘密。

我们来看看HTML中的搜索文本框是如何设置的。通过jQuery,我们可以监听文本框的焦点事件(focus)和失去焦点事件(blur)。当文本框获得焦点时,我们可以检查输入框的值是否为默认的“请输入搜索关键字”。如果是,那么就将其清空并将颜色设置为黑色。而当用户移开焦点时,如果输入框为空,我们就会恢复文本框的默认文字并改变字体颜色为灰色。这样,无论用户何时离开文本框,都会有一个清晰的提示引导他们输入关键字。这样的交互设计无疑提升了用户体验。

接下来,我们再看看CSS部分。这里,我们设置了搜索文本框的宽度为480像素,高度为20像素。为了保持文本在文本框中的垂直对齐方式,我们设置了vertical-align属性为middle。这样的设置确保了文本的显示位置与用户的视觉习惯相符。

这段代码的实现依赖于jQuery库和CSS样式表。如果你还没有引入这两个元素,请确保在你的项目中添加它们。通过这种方式,你可以轻松解决搜索文本框的焦点离开时设置文本以及位置跳动的问题。

这段代码使用了Cambrian框架的render方法将内容渲染到页面的body部分。通过这种方式,你可以确保代码的功能与页面的其他部分无缝集成。

这段代码通过结合jQuery和CSS技术,解决了搜索文本框在用户交互过程中的文本设置和位置调整问题。通过这种方式,你可以为用户提供一个更加友好和直观的搜索体验。

Copyright © 2016-2025 www.dzhlxh.cn 金源码 版权所有 Power by

网站模板下载|网络推广|微博营销|seo优化|视频营销|网络营销|微信营销|网站建设|织梦模板|小程序模板